Your car is little different. If you have the N52 engine then, you might need to remove the crossbar on the front and the alternator out Of the way. The the pic for skinny swivels At #8 below:
https://www.rmeuropean.com/bmw-e90-e...placement.aspx
I would definitely give Wes a text for quotation and make sure to get gaskets from Dealer or order the genuine BMW parts online before Wes or anyone get to doing this. Aftermarket parts will most likely premature fail.
